Discuss methods by which an individual can reduce violence of hate in one's home, on campus and in the community.

Support educational programs designed to foster understanding and appreciation for differences in people. Many colleges and universities require diversity classes as part of their academic curriculum.
Examine your attitudes and behaviours. Are you intolerant of others? Do you have beliefs about a particular group? Do you engage in behaviours that demean any group or individuals?
Discourage racist, sexist, and homophobic jokes and other forms of social or ethnic bigotry. Do not participate in such behaviours and express your dissatisfaction with others who do. Silence condones others' behaviours.
Vote for community leaders who respect the rights of others, value diversity, and do not have racially or ethnically motivated hidden agendas.
Educate yourself. Read, interact with, and try to understand people who appear to be different from you. Respecting people's right to be different is part of being a healthy, integrated individual.
Examine your values in determining the relative worth of your friends and others in your life. Are you judgmental? Are you somewhat intolerant of others' differences? How do you resolve your tendencies to be judgmental and bigoted? Do you judge people on appearance? Do you take time to get to know who they are as individuals? Do you respect them as individuals?
